Larry Lee “Red” Huff, age 77 passed away Saturday, December 28, 2024.


Larry was born in Iroquois, Illinois to the late David and Eula Hurt Huff.


Preceded in death by siblings, Harold Huff, Catherine Huff, Leon Huff, and Wallace Huff and brothers-in-law, Robert Balazs, David Suver, John Catron, and Warren Davis.


Survived by wife of 30 years Judy Huff, children, Eric (Caroline) Huff, Gigi Huff, John Edwards and Jade Edwards. 7 grandchildren and 5 great grandchildren. Siblings, Janice Huff Balazs, Donald (Loretta) Huff, Louise Suver, Shirley Davis, Phyliss Ann Catron and several nieces and nephews.


Larry graduated from Battle Ground High School in Battle Ground, Indiana, and was a 50 year member Mason at Lodge 315 in Pine Village, Indiana.


Larry retired from Purdue University, was an avid Purdue fan “Boiler Up” and also retired from Rutherford County Schools, but his favorite job was Grandpa.
